Aluminum electrolytic capacitors are widely used in consumer electronics as they provide relatively high capacitance values within a small physical footprint. In appliances and consumer electronics, they are used to filter and store electrical energy, often to reduce any voltage noise or ripple caused by rectifiers and regulators. They are also commonly used to reduce non-linear and high frequency noise from AC circuits to protect sensitive equipment.Another major application for aluminum electrolytic capacitors is in switch-mode power supplies, which regulate incoming AC power converting it to direct current voltage levels. Here, the capacitors help reduce the high frequency noise caused by rapid transients and switched current flows.
